Does the solar panel generate a large amount of current
The average current output of a solar panel generally falls between 5 and 10 amps under ideal circumstances, such as clear skies and proper alignment towards the sun. This performance hinges mainly on the specific panel design, as well as the intensity of solar irradiance. . Does the wireless warning light generate electricity from solar energy
They capture sunlight via photovoltaic panels, convert it into electrical energy, and store it in built-in rechargeable batteries. When needed, they emit high-intensity warning lights without relying on external power sources, making them adaptable to various specialized scenarios. It's widely used in traffic management, construction sites, marine navigation, and public safety. By converting sunlight into electricity through built-in. . Solar-powered warning systems are safety devices that utilize solar energy to power various types of alarms, lights, and communication tools to alert individuals to potential hazards and emergencies.
